Terry has lost all respect of Chelsea, England team-mates: Desailly

London, Mar 1(ANI): Chelsea legend Marcel Desailly has claimed that skipper John Terry has lost all respect from his club and national team-mates.
Desailly also accused Terry of smashing the code of conduct between professionals by sleeping with former Chelsea team-mate Wayne Bridge’s ex-girlfriend Vanessa Perroncel.
“Knowing John Terry well, I know why he is not playing the way he normally does. He was catastrophic against Inter Milan,” The Sun quoted Desailly, as saying. “You have to understand that John is a born leader and captain of this Chelsea side since 2004. Now he has no credibility whatsoever within the club and this is being felt. No one is following him. Lampard, Joe Cole and the others who knew Wayne Bridge no longer allow him to be the leader.” “The whole squad is affected and has big problems. It will be a hard end to the season,” he added.
Earlier in January, a super-injunction was imposed by a High Court judge preventing the media from reporting that Terry had had a four-month affair in late 2009 with Perroncel.
The injunction was lifted a week later, and the British media - especially the tabloid press - covered it in great detail in the days following.
The scandal cost Terry his England captaincy, after manager Fabio Capello replaced him with Rio Ferdinand. (ANI)
